Basketball Recap: Keystone Wildcats vs. Perry Pirates
Keystone and Perry squared off in some playoff action on Tuesday, but Keystone had to settle for second. They fell 50-38 to the Perry Pirates. The contest marked the Wildcats' lowest-scoring game so far this season.

Despite the loss, Keystone saw an underclassman step up: sophomore Madyson Sokolowski went 6-for-15 to rack up 19 points and four steals. Sokolowski is on a roll when it comes to steals, as she's now grabbed two or more in each of the last five games she's played. Brooklyn Barber was another key player, putting up 11 points.
Keystone's defeat was their third stra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 21-3. As for Perry,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 12 of their last 14 mat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 17-7 record this season.
Keystone does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Perry, they will be taking part in a tournament against West Branch at 7:00 p.m. on Saturday. Both teams are coming into the game red-hot, with West Branch sitting on six straight victories and Perry on three.
